About Arine
Arine is an AI-powered medication optimization platform designed for health plans and providers, aiming to enhance patient outcomes and reduce healthcare costs. The platform integrates advanced analytics with deep clinical expertise to ensure that individuals receive the safest, most effective, and appropriate medications tailored to their unique and evolving health needs.
For physicians, Arine’s technology leverages AI to anticipate, enable, and optimize care for each member by providing multi-dimensional, culturally sensitive recommendations that encompass clinical, social, and behavioral parameters. It proactively identifies medication-related problems before they escalate into costly interventions, offering personalized recommendations and streamlining workflows for care teams to maximize efficiency. Arine’s solutions have demonstrated significant clinical and economic benefits, including over 10% in total cost savings and more than a 40% reduction in hospitalizations for health plan members.

What Physicians Need to Know
For physicians, Arine stands out by providing timely, personalized, and actionable medication recommendations that are well-informed and include critical patient context, leading to high implementation rates (>50%) and reduced provider abrasion. The platform automates high-volume, low-complexity tasks, freeing up physicians to focus more on direct patient care. By integrating a comprehensive view of patients, including clinical, social, and behavioral data, Arine enables more holistic care, supports improved patient outcomes, and helps achieve crucial quality metrics like HEDIS and Medicare Star Ratings. It acts as a powerful clinical decision support tool, offering insights into care gaps and streamlining medication therapy management.
Arine's platform is designed for ease of integration with existing healthcare IT infrastructures, utilizing popular enterprise and analytics tools such as Microsoft Office 365, Google Analytics, and NetSuite. It integrates diverse data sets including clinical records, pharmacy data, clinical guidelines, medication data, and social determinants of health. Arine has also demonstrated successful partnerships, such as its integration with Gemini Health to incorporate real-time, patient-specific benefits data for optimizing medications and lowering prescription drug costs for health plans like Blue Shield of California.
